Chimayo Eyes Security System To Fight Vandals

A popular northern New Mexico Catholic shrine that attracts thousands each year is working to fight persistent vandals.

Officials with El Santuario de Chimayo (CHEE'-mah-YOH') are planning a fundraiser next week aimed at drawing support for a new security system.

In recent month, officials say the shrine has been vandalized by someone throwing wax on a Native American sculpture. An Our Lady of Guadalupe statue also was stolen in April.

World-renowned cellist Michael Fitzpatrick is scheduled to perform outside the Santuario on July 19 as part of a benefit concert.

Chimayo is a National Historic Landmark and some 200,000 people are estimated to visit each year, with the bulk occurring during Holy Week.

The shrine is known to possess Holy sand, which believers say can help cure illness.
